Both Helen, Beverley and Caroline have family hit by this horrendous disease.   As well as raising money for research and support we want to raise awareness.  Conditions in the Dementia family effect people of all ages and you may not realise how many people in your community are struggling with different stages.  Please be aware and be kind - that's all being a Dementia Friend means.  You don't need to donate money to help, just be aware and generous if you think someone needs a hand or your patience.  Around 225,000 people develop dementia every year – that’s the equivalent to one person every three minutes.
